Some houses have been submerged as a result of flood recorded in Ogbomoso, Oyo State.
The heavy downpour was recorded in some parts of Ogbomoso between Wednesday and Thursday morning.
It was learnt that Ora River, which traverses the eastern part of the city, got its bank overflown, causing the flooding.
Some of the areas affected included Isale Ora and Aduinin.
It was learnt that a Cherubim and Seraphim church building and a wooden store for selling planks near the bank of the river were completely submerged.
Other properties were also affected by the flood.
